CodeSmash vs OysterVPN — Risk Assessment

CodeSmash

CodeSmash is an AI-driven VPS management tool aimed at developers who want to avoid manual Linux administration. While the value proposition is strong, the product currently exhibits significant risk indicators across security, legal, and social proof dimensions. With a below-average AppSumo rating and a complete lack of security certifications or data export guarantees, this is a high-risk 'early-stage' bet.

Cons
  • ·No accessible changelog or commit velocity data available to verify active development.
  • ·Very low social proof with only 5 reviews and a below-average rating of 3.4/5.0 on AppSumo.
  • ·Liability capped at $100 or amount paid, which is effectively zero for LTD buyers.
  • ·No data export guarantees or portability clauses found in ToS.
  • ·No SOC 2, ISO 27001, or encryption standards disclosed; no breach notification timeline.
Pros
  • ·Active deal presence on a major marketplace (AppSumo).
  • ·Generous 60-day refund policy via AppSumo.
  • ·Clear product positioning for a specific pain point (VPS complexity for agencies/devs).

OysterVPN

OysterVPN presents a high-risk profile for LTD buyers. While the domain is established, the product is currently plagued by severe infrastructure instability, poor user sentiment regarding app quality, and a near-total absence of security documentation or support responsiveness. The combination of a failing website and alarming community reports suggests a product in distress.

Cons
  • ·SaaS maturity is classified as 'CAUTION' due to missing SLAs and security certifications.
  • ·Alarming community sentiment on Reddit citing 'terrible' apps on Android/Windows and non-responsive support.
  • ·Website is currently unhealthy with an UNKNOWN_ERROR and extremely slow response times (8.8s).
  • ·Critical subdomains (app, docs, status) are returning false/inaccessible results.
  • ·Complete lack of security attestations (No SOC 2, ISO 27001), no encryption disclosures, and no breach notification timeline.
Pros
  • ·Website content has shown active changes over the last 15 months.
  • ·Offers a generous 60-day refund policy via AppSumo.
  • ·Domain is well-established (5 years old) and has a long expiry date (2028).
